North Fork Senior Connections
North Fork Senior Connections was founded by a group of seniors in Paonia, CO who wanted to develop local resources to help seniors age in place. We began by recruiting volunteers to help with seasonal property maintenance tasks, like raking leaves, shoveling snow and washing window. After a few years, we undertook additional programs to build a supportive, inclusive community for seniors by offering fun events like pot lucks and personal enrichment programs at the Paonia Senior Center, which would bring people together for positive social interactions.
Senior Connections now owns and operates the Paonia Senior Center, where we host an array of programs throughout the week to provide social connection, low cost communal dining, exercise classes, and an array of life enrichment programs such as meditation and book group. We off a wide variety of programming to combat social isolation, provide personal enrichment, and foster connections within our community. Seniors gather regularly for singing, sewing, book discussions, meditation, memoir writing, gardening education, therapeutic movement, pot luck lunches and other activities.
Working with many local groups, we recently initiated a senior center in Crawford, based in the Crawford Community Church. We have been overwhelmed by the outpouring of community support for this new program. We are currently organizing senior gatherings twice a month, providing a place for seniors to connect with others their neighbors, share a meal, have fun, and engage with the wider community.
SUPPORTING INDEPENDENT LIVING
Senior Connections was established with the core purpose of assisting seniors to live independently in their own homes as long a possible. To that end, we organize a large cadre of community volunteers, in the spring and fall of each year, to assist rural seniors with seasonal home maintenance chores. Tasks range from raking leaves, cleaning gutters and pruning vegetation to washing windows and preparing swamp coolers for the coming season. Entire families, active adults and students work together to help their neighbors age in place and in community.
NEIGHBORLY RIDES
Our rural valley has no public transportation, and this presents a serious obstacle for seniors needing to get to medical appointments, do grocery shopping or attend senior programs. Our "Neighborly Rides" provides a hotline seniors can call to schedule free transportation for such needs. Rides are provided by volunteers and have the added benefit of social connections for both parties.
SENIOR CONNECTIONS NEWSLETTER
Each month, Senior Connections staff prepares a newsletter of helpful information, thoughtful articles, and a calendar of upcoming programs, classes and events sponsored by NFSC and other local organizations. This newsletter goes out to hundreds of seniors throughout the valley, alerting them to senior meals programs, free senior movies, exercise classes, book groups, walking clubs, and a range of other programs and activities available in our community.
North Fork Senior Connections exist to ensure that, as we age, we do so with connection, dignity and purpose. We support older adults in the North Fork Valley by offering opportunities for meaningful engagement, personal growth, and the ability to age in place in community.
North Fork Senior Connections is a locally run non-profit operating throughout the North Fork Valley of Western Colorado. Our area has a much higher population of seniors than the state average and a higher poverty rate among that senior population. We are a rural, agricultural community, with 100-year-old ranches, farms and orchards. Many of the seniors in this valley have lived here all their lives, and while they may have a home, many no longer have family nearby to assist them. Our communities are scattered and there is no public transportation linking us to larger towns for shopping or healthcare. Isolation and lack of transportation is a serious obstacle to seniors wishing to age in place. It is our mission to rally the community to provide essential services so seniors can remain in their homes and continue to be connected to the surrounding community. Our business model is to provide programs and services free of charge, to make them accessible to all.
